The PvP community was divided. On one hand, the patch eliminated several broken exploits that allowed players to instant-cast slow spells or break an opponent's equipment in a single hit. On the other hand, some veteran players lamented the removal of harmless, high-skill movement tech that had survived since the 2011 original, arguing it lowered the skill ceiling of high-level duels.
